    Abstract: A telescopic drive shaft in a protective tube of a handheld work apparatus has one end connected to a rotational drive and the other end thereof to a driven tool. The drive shaft includes a rigid shaft segment and a connecting section. The rigid shaft segment has a hollow shaft end portion and an engagement length (E) of the connecting section engages therein. The engagement length (E) and the length of the hollow shaft end portion mutually overlap to form a joining section. The hollow shaft end portion is deformed for connecting the connecting section to the rigid shaft segment. The material of the hollow shaft end portion is compressed over its entire periphery and deformed so that the material of the hollow shaft end portion is radially displaced and is pressed in a rotative manner onto the engagement length (E) to produce a balanced, loadable connection.

    Abstract: A blower wheel is provided with a base member having an axis of rotation and with a rotor of a generator, wherein the rotor is fixedly secured on the blower wheel. At least one magnet is arranged on the rotor. An inertia ring is fixedly secured on the base member at a spacing to the at least one magnet. The inertia ring is made of a first material having a first density and the base member is made of a second material having a second density. The first density is greater than the second density. An internal combustion engine is provided with such a blower wheel.

    Abstract: A rail vehicle unit, having a running gear and a wagon body unit. The wagon body unit is supported on the running gear via a suspension device, a first rotational buffer device and a second rotational buffer device being associated to the running gear and the wagon body unit. The first rotational buffer device and the second rotational buffer device are adapted to damp a rotational motion between the running gear and the wagon body unit about a rotational axis parallel to the height direction. The first rotational buffer device and the second rotational buffer device are configured to form a traction link between the running gear and the wagon body unit.

    Abstract: An apparatus and methods are provided for opportunistically conducting data communications on multiple wireless channels. In these methods, a device is engaged in data communications with a second device and receives a conflicting communication demand requiring action on one or more channels other than the data-communication channel (e.g., to conduct a channel scan, to issue or receive a beacon). The device arranges a schedule of channel switches to satisfy the communication demand and advises the second device of the schedule, and may explicitly invite the second device to implement the schedule. To the extent the second device does so, the data communications continue on the other channels. The devices may be participating in a synchronized peer-to-peer communication environment that requires their attendance on the data-communication channel and that is not associated with the other channels.
